10 Reasons Why Vue.js is the Best Framework for Your Next Project
Vue.js has rapidly gained popularity among developers for a reason. Here are 10 reasons why it might just be the best framework for your next project:
- Reactivity: Vue.js employs a reactive data binding system, providing a highly efficient way to manage state changes in your application.
- Component-Based Architecture: With its component-based approach, Vue encourages reusability, making code maintenance a breeze.
- Simplicity: The framework is easy to understand and integrate, even for beginners, which helps teams ramp up quickly.
- Versatility: Vue can be used for anything from small widgets to large-scale applications, ensuring it fits various project needs.
- Performance: With its virtual DOM implementation, Vue.js offers exceptional performance, ensuring your application runs smoothly.
- Community Support: The growing community and extensive documentation make finding help and resources easy.
- Flexibility: Vue allows for both templating and raw JavaScript, giving developers the freedom to choose how they want to work.
- Progressive Framework: Vue is designed to be adopted incrementally, making it easier to integrate into projects without a complete overhaul.
- Integration: It easily integrates with other libraries or existing projects, allowing you to leverage its strengths without starting from scratch.
- Animations: The framework offers powerful transition effects that can enhance the user experience of your applications.
Getting Started with Vue.js: A Beginner's Guide to Building Responsive Interfaces
Getting started with Vue.js can open up a world of opportunities for web developers looking to create highly interactive and responsive interfaces. Vue.js is a progressive JavaScript framework that allows for the development of versatile applications with ease. Its component-based architecture means you can create reusable components, leading to more maintainable code. This makes it particularly appealing for both beginners and experienced developers alike wanting to enhance their skill set.
As you embark on your journey with Vue.js, it’s essential to familiarize yourself with a few key concepts that will form the foundation of your development experience. Begin by understanding the basic structure of a Vue application, which includes the Vue instance, components, directives, and the template syntax. By leveraging these elements, you can build dynamic user interfaces that respond to user interactions in real-time. Remember, getting started is always easier when you break it down into manageable steps — focus on mastering the basics before diving into more complex functionalities!
How Vue.js Revolutionizes Frontend Development: Key Features and Benefits
Vue.js has emerged as a game-changer in the realm of frontend development, offering a progressive framework that simplifies the creation of interactive user interfaces. One of its most notable features is its reactivity system, which allows developers to efficiently manage state changes without the need for complex data-handling mechanisms. This means that developers can build applications that respond to user input in real-time, significantly enhancing the overall user experience. Additionally, Vue.js's component-based architecture promotes reusability and maintainability, enabling teams to collaborate more effectively on large-scale projects.
Another key benefit of Vue.js is its gentle learning curve. The framework is designed to be incrementally adoptable, meaning that developers can gradually integrate it into existing projects without having to overhaul their entire codebase. This flexibility allows developers of all skill levels to harness the power of Vue.js quickly. Furthermore, with a vibrant community and extensive documentation, developers can find a wealth of resources and support as they embark on their Vue.js journey. Overall, these features make Vue.js a potent tool for modern frontend development, streamlining workflows and enhancing productivity.
